应用程序与数据库建立连接后,便可检查连接状态,以确保在将请求发送到数据库服务器之前连接仍处于打开状态。如果连接关闭,可向用户发送相应的提示消息和/或尝试重新打开该连接。
SAConnection 类有个可用于检查连接状态的 State 属性。可能的状态值为 ConnectionState.Open 和 ConnectionState.Closed。
以下代码将检查 SAConnection 对象是否已初始化,如果已初始化,则检查连接是否处于打开状态。如果连接没有打开,则会为用户返回一条消息。
if ( conn == null || conn.State != ConnectionState.Open ) { MessageBox.Show( "Connect to a database first", "Not connected" ); return; } |
![]() |
使用DocCommentXchange讨论此页。
|
版权 © 2013, SAP 股份公司或其关联公司. - SAP Sybase SQL Anywhere 16.0 |